Hello,  we have requirements in Spira test but need to reorganize them (i.e. make some of them childs of others - we have 5 levels).  Steps we took:  1) Export requirements from Spira to Excel (after downloading the plug-in and the special sheet)  2) Reorganize (moving) rows (= cut and paste) including Increasing idents (Excel functionality at Home ribbon)  3) Import requirements back from Excel to Spira  The import runs succesfully but the issue is it does not change the positions of requirements in Spira (= no parents/child changes)  We run Spira 4 and Excel 2010     Thanks in advance for any help! </description><pubDate>Tue, 22 Oct 2013 11:57:53 -0400</pubDate><a10:updated>2013-11-13T15:10:38-05:00</a10:updated><link>/Support/Forum/spiratest/issues-questions/743.aspx</link></item><item><guid isPermaLink="false">messageId=1347</guid><author>David J (adam.sandman+support@inflectra.com)</author><title> &#xD;

Hi Zdenek  The MS-Excel Add-In does not support rearranging the hierarchy of requirements within SpiraTest I'm afraid. You would need to do that inside the web application itself.
